Vacuum Distillation Tester LDT-A13

Vacuum Distillation Tester LDT-A13 is designed to determine distillation properties of products like paraffin oil, lubricating oil and other high boiling point petroleum products. Composed of distillation & vacuum parts, it is complied with ASTM D1160 standard Test Method for (Distillation of Petroleum Products at Reduced Pressure).
